Quick take

GYPSEA CREPES in PANAMA CITY BEACH currently holds an InspectFL Health Score of 88.5 out of 100 — a B grade — generally clean with some minor or moderate violations on record. This restaurant has 2 inspections on record from Florida DBPR, with the most recent inspection on February 3, 2026. Across those visits, inspectors documented 10 total violations — 5 critical, 1 major, 4 minor.

  • Inspection Completed - No Further Action
  • [01B-02-5] Stop Sale issued on time/temperature control for safety food due to temperature abuse. Ham in upright refrigerator drawer at 52F.
  • [12A-07-5] Employee failed to wash hands before putting on gloves to initiate a task working with food. Employee failed to wash hands between managing cash register and food handling.
  • [23-03-4] Nonfood-contact surface soiled with grease, food debris, dirt, slime or dust. Gaskets in the refrigerator soiled with debris and mold like substance. A/C pipes next to flour bin with the presence of dust and buildup.
  • [02D-01-5] Working containers of food removed from original container not identified by common name. Sugar bin adjacent to the office, sugar container, salt container, and flour container in the maketable next to the three compartment sink.
  • [33-11-4] Missing drain plug at dumpster.
  • [03A-02-5] Time/temperature control for safety food cold held at greater than 41 degrees Fahrenheit. Ham in upright refrigerator drawer at 52F. See stop sale.
  • [53B-02-5] No proof of required state approved employee training provided for employee hired more than 60 days ago. To order approved program food safety material, call DBPR contracted provider: Florida Restaurant and Lodging Association (SafeStaff) 866-372-7233. Riley.
  • [10-01-5] In-use utensil in non-time/temperature control for safety food not stored with handle above top of food within a closed container. Scoop in flour bin and in sugar container.
  • [41-10-4] Toxic substance/chemical improperly stored. In dry storage shed: electronic duster can over nitrile gloves, paint/primer can over sugar and sugar alternatives boxes, and cleaning supplies (Clorox, evaporative foam, and drain cleaner) next to bottles of soda. Operator properly stored items at the time of inspection.
